The new Eagle is 95% done now. We put it in the water yesterday for the first run and it ran great. This boat has the old ZZ4 engine and used Berkley pump. I was running a beat up steel "B" impeller. 35 glns of fuel, 2 guys in the boat and we hit 71 MPH on GPS. Set up tuning will get a couple more. Not bad overall for a little cruiser.
